技术文档增强:快速搭建Z-Image-Turbo自动生成示意图系统
作为一名技术文档工程师,我经常需要为复杂的系统架构绘制示意图。传统的手工绘制不仅耗时耗力,修改起来更是让人头疼。最近我发现阿里通义开源的Z-Image-Turbo模型能完美解决这个问题——它支持通过自然语言描述自动生成专业示意图,实测下来8步即可完成推理,16GB显存的设备就能流畅运行。本文将手把手教你搭建这套自动化工具。
提示:这类AI绘图任务通常需要GPU环境支持,目前CSDN算力平台提供了包含Z-Image-Turbo的预置镜像,可快速部署验证。
为什么选择Z-Image-Turbo?
- 高效生成:基于6B参数的轻量化模型,8步推理即可输出结果
- 专业适配:对技术图表有专门优化,能准确呈现系统架构、数据流等元素
- 低资源需求:16GB显存即可运行,适合中小规模部署
- 开源免费:Apache 2.0协议,可自由商用
快速部署Z-Image-Turbo服务
环境准备
确保你的环境满足: - GPU:NVIDIA显卡(16GB显存以上更佳) - 驱动:CUDA 12.1+ / cuDNN 8.9+ - 系统:Ubuntu 20.04+或兼容Linux发行版
一键启动服务
通过预置镜像部署时,只需执行:
1. 拉取镜像:docker pull registry.example.com/z-image-turbo:latest 2. 启动容器:docker run -p 7860:7860 --gpus all -it z-image-turbo 3. 访问服务:http://localhost:7860注意:如果使用云平台,记得在安全组开放7860端口。
生成你的第一张技术示意图
服务启动后,通过以下步骤测试:
- 在Web界面输入提示词:
"绘制一个微服务架构图,包含API网关、用户服务、订单服务和MySQL数据库,用箭头表示调用关系" - 调整参数(首次使用建议保持默认):
- 采样步数:8
- 分辨率:1024x768
- 样式:技术图表
- 点击"Generate"按钮
典型生成时间约3-5秒,效果如下:
进阶使用技巧
批量生成配置
通过API接口可实现批量生成,Python示例:
import requests payload = { "prompt": "网络拓扑图:包含防火墙、负载均衡器和3台Web服务器", "num_images": 3, "steps": 8 } response = requests.post("http://localhost:7860/api/generate", json=payload)常见问题处理
- 显存不足:尝试降低分辨率或减少
num_images参数 - 生成内容偏差:在提示词中加入更多细节,如"使用UML2.0标准"
- 服务无响应:检查GPU驱动日志,通常重启容器即可恢复
实际应用建议
根据我的使用经验,这套系统特别适合:
- 快速原型设计:先AI生成再人工微调
- 版本迭代:修改提示词即可更新图表
- 多格式输出:支持PNG/SVG/PDF导出
建议将常用架构模板保存为提示词片段,例如:
"技术架构图:{组件列表},采用{风格}样式,包含{元素要求}"现在就可以拉取镜像试试效果。遇到复杂场景时,记得拆分成多个简单提示词分步生成,再通过图像编辑软件组合。对于需要精确控制的情况,可以研究下Z-Image-Turbo的ControlNet插件集成方案。